Description

Keygraph Shannon contains a hard-coded API key in its router configuration that, when the router component is enabled and exposed, allows network attackers to authenticate using the publicly known static key. An attacker able to reach the router port can proxy requests through the Shannon instance using the victim’s configured upstream provider API credentials, resulting in unauthorized API usage and potential disclosure of proxied request and response data. This vulnerability's general exploitability has been mitigated with the introduction of commit 023cc95.

Analysis

Keygraph Shannon's router component exposes a hard-coded API key that allows unauthenticated network attackers to intercept and proxy requests through the application when the router is enabled and accessible. Remediation

Within 24 hours: Audit all Keygraph Shannon deployments to identify if router components are enabled and exposed to untrusted networks; immediately restrict network access to affected routers via firewall rules.
